Backhoe grading services involve the use of a backhoe equipped with a grading attachment to shape and level land surfaces. This process typically includes removing excess soil, filling in low spots, and establishing a smooth, even surface suitable for construction, landscaping, or drainage projects. The work can be tailored to meet specific property needs, whether it’s creating a level foundation for a new building or preparing a yard for landscaping. Skilled operators use the backhoe’s versatility to achieve precise grading results that set the stage for subsequent construction or improvement efforts.

One of the primary benefits of backhoe grading is its ability to address drainage issues and prevent water accumulation. Proper grading directs runoff away from structures and toward designated drainage areas, reducing the risk of flooding and erosion. It also helps to create a stable base for driveways, patios, and lawns, minimizing future settling or shifting. By correcting uneven terrain, backhoe grading can improve the overall safety and usability of outdoor spaces, making properties more functional and aesthetically pleasing.

Properties that commonly utilize backhoe grading services include residential homes, commercial sites, and agricultural land. Residential properties often require grading to prepare yards for landscaping, install driveways, or ensure proper drainage around foundations. Commercial properties may need grading for parking lots, access roads, or building pads. Agricultural land benefits from grading to improve irrigation, manage runoff, and prepare fields for planting. Regardless of property type, the goal is to create a level, well-draining surface that supports the intended use of the space.

Cost Range for Backhoe Grading - Typical costs for backhoe grading services vary based on project size and complexity, generally ranging from $300 to $1,500. Smaller projects like driveway prep may cost around $300-$700, while larger grading tasks can reach up to $2,000 or more.

Factors Influencing Pricing - The total cost depends on factors such as soil condition, site accessibility, and required depth of grading. For example, uneven terrain or compacted soil may increase the overall price, with some projects costing over $2,000.

Average Cost per Hour - Many service providers charge between $50 and $150 per hour for backhoe grading, with total costs reflecting the project's scope. A typical driveway grading might take 4-8 hours, resulting in overall costs within this range.

Additional Expenses - Extra costs may include site preparation, debris removal, or permits, which can add several hundred dollars to the project. For instance, clearing large debris or extensive leveling could increase costs beyond initial estimates.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
